Research & Development Team Lead (Backend)

2 - 6 years

0 Lacs

Posted:2 weeks ago| Platform: Shine log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

As a Senior Software Engineer in Gurugram, India, you will have the opportunity to collaborate closely with Product, Design/UX, DevOps, and other R&D teams. You will lead an autonomous team of software engineers, working closely with product management to achieve business goals. Your primary focus will be on developing the team and providing technical authority by demonstrating a hands-on leadership style. You will be responsible for the overall design, development, architecture, code quality, and production environment deployment of your team. To be successful in this role, you should have at least 5 years of experience as a server-side developer using C# or any OOP Language, REST APIs, webhooks, and asynchronous communication with Queues/Streams (RabbitMQ and Kafka). Additionally, you should have 3+ years of experience with SQL (MSSQL/Oracle/MySql/PostgreSQL etc.), 2+ years experience with observability systems (Dynatrace, Grafana, etc.), and 3+ years of managerial experience, leading development of customer-facing products. Experience with messaging queues or streams such as RabbitMQ/SQS/Kafka, broad knowledge of OOP and design patterns, Microservices, and engineering best practices are also required. A Team player attitude and mentality, along with experience in writing unit tests, code reviews, testing coverage, and agile methodologies are essential. You should also be experienced and passionate about managing and growing people, ambitious, and eager to learn new things. A B.E / BS in computer science or an equivalent degree is required. Experience with Redis or alike, ORM such as Entity Framework, and building SaaS platforms in a cloud-based/hybrid environment would be a great advantage. At our company, we act as our customers" partner on the inside, learning what they need and creating solutions to help them go further. We continuously strive for a higher standard than our last, being fearlessly accountable in everything we do. We believe in building each other up, helping each other grow both professionally and personally. If you are looking to be part of a business, a community, and a mission that aligns with your values, apply today to join our team.,

Mock Interview

Practice Video Interview with JobPe AI

Start Job-Specific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your C Skills

Practice C coding challenges to boost your skills

Start Practicing C Now
Payoneer logo
Payoneer

Financial Services

New York NY

RecommendedJobs for You